Gatorade BOLT24 vs Gatorade Zero: Which Hydration Drink Is Better for Performance and Daily Use?
Hydration has evolved far beyond simply drinking water. Today, athletes, gym-goers, runners, and even people with active daily routines look for hydration drinks that do more than quench thirst. Electrolyte balance, sugar content, calories, taste, and functional ingredients all play a role in choosing the right product.

Two popular options from the same trusted brand are Gatorade BOLT24 and Gatorade Zero (G Zero). While both are designed to support hydration, they target very different needs.

Gatorade BOLT24 vs Gatorade Zero: At-a-Glance Comparison
| Feature | Gatorade BOLT24 | Gatorade Zero |
|---|---|---|
| Calories | ~80 kcal | ~5 kcal |
| Sugar | Moderate (cane sugar) | 0 g |
| Sweeteners | Cane sugar + stevia | Sucralose + Ace-K |
| Electrolytes | Sodium + potassium | Sodium + potassium + chloride |
| Vitamins | A, C, B3, B5, B6 | None |
| Caffeine | Optional (Energize version) | None |
| Best Use | Performance & functional hydration | Low-calorie hydration |
Ingredient Philosophy: Functional Nutrition vs Pure Hydration
Gatorade BOLT24 is built around functional nutrition, combining electrolytes with vitamins, natural ingredients, and optional caffeine to support performance and recovery. In contrast, Gatorade Zero focuses on pure hydration, delivering essential electrolytes with zero sugar and minimal calories for those who want hydration without added energy.
Gatorade BOLT24: More Than Just Electrolytes
BOLT24 is built around the idea of advanced hydration. Instead of focusing only on electrolytes, it adds functional ingredients designed to support performance, recovery, and daily wellness.

Key highlights include:
- Watermelon juice concentrate & sea salt as natural electrolyte sources
- Cane sugar + stevia, providing lighter sweetness and better absorption
- Antioxidant and B-complex vitamins to support metabolism and cellular health
- Optional caffeine in the Energize version for mental focus and reduced fatigue
This makes BOLT24 feel closer to a performance beverage rather than a simple sports drink.
G Zero Gatorade: Hydration Without Energy
Gatorade Zero takes the opposite approach. It removes sugar entirely and focuses strictly on hydration and electrolyte replacement.

Its formula includes:
- Electrolytes for sweat replacement
- Artificial sweeteners for taste without calories
- No carbohydrates, caffeine, or vitamins
This makes G Zero ideal for people who want hydration without any energy intake.
Nutrition Facts Breakdown
Calories & Carbohydrates
- BOLT24: ~80 calories, ~11 g carbohydrates, ~9 g sugar
- Gatorade Zero: ~5 calories, 0 g sugar, ~2 g carbs
BOLT24 provides some energy, which can help during workouts. G Zero is nearly calorie-free, making it attractive for weight management or low-carb diets.
Electrolyte Profile: How Effective Are They?
Electrolytes are essential for hydration, muscle contraction, and nerve signaling—especially during exercise.
Sodium (Primary Sweat Electrolyte)
- BOLT24: ~230 mg sodium
- Gatorade Zero: ~270 mg sodium
Both drinks effectively replace sodium lost through sweat, with G Zero offering slightly more per bottle.
Potassium & Chloride
- BOLT24: ~60 mg potassium
- Gatorade Zero: ~75–80 mg potassium + chloride
Gatorade Zero leans more toward electrolyte-only hydration, while BOLT24 balances electrolytes with vitamins and carbohydrates.
Vitamins & Functional Benefits: A Major Difference
This is one of the biggest distinctions between the two drinks.
BOLT24 Vitamin Support
Each bottle provides:
- 100% DV Vitamin A
- 100% DV Vitamin C
- 100% DV Niacin (B3), B5, and B6
These vitamins help:
- Reduce exercise-induced oxidative stress
- Support energy metabolism
- Aid immune and muscle function
Gatorade Zero
- No added vitamins
- Focused purely on hydration and electrolyte balance
If you’re looking for hydration with nutritional support, BOLT24 clearly stands out.
Taste & Drinking Experience
Gatorade BOLT24 Taste
- Lighter, more natural sweetness
- Less artificial aftertaste
- Flavors like Tropical Mango and Watermelon Strawberry are frequently praised

The combination of stevia and cane sugar makes it easier to drink over longer sessions.
Gatorade Zero Taste
- Clean and refreshing
- Slight artificial aftertaste for some users
- Familiar flavors such as Lemon-Lime and Glacier Freeze

Taste preference here often comes down to whether you tolerate artificial sweeteners well.
Price & Value Comparison
- Gatorade BOLT24: ~$2.19 per bottle (bulk ~$1.55 each)
- Gatorade Zero: Generally cheaper, especially in multipacks
BOLT24 costs more, but includes vitamins, cleaner ingredients, and optional caffeine. G Zero offers excellent value for simple hydration.
Benefits Summary
Benefits of Gatorade BOLT24
- Advanced hydration with functional ingredients
- Added vitamins for antioxidant and metabolic support
- Moderate sugar improves fluid absorption
- Optional caffeine for workouts or focus
Benefits of Gatorade Zero
- Zero sugar and very low calories
- Suitable for keto and low-carb diets
- Reliable electrolyte replacement
- Widely available and affordable
Potential Side Effects & Considerations
Gatorade BOLT24
- Contains sugar, which may be unnecessary without physical activity
- Caffeine in Energize version may affect sensitive individuals
Gatorade Zero
- Artificial sweeteners may cause digestive discomfort for some
- Regular use without exercise may increase sodium intake
Which One Should You Choose?
Choose Gatorade BOLT24 if you:
- Train regularly or intensely
- Sweat heavily
- Want hydration plus vitamins
- Prefer natural sweeteners
- Need optional energy support
Choose Gatorade Zero if you:
- Want hydration without calories
- Are focused on weight loss or carb control
- Exercise lightly or moderately
- Want a cost-effective daily option
Final Verdict: BOLT24 vs Gatorade Zero
Both drinks serve their purpose well but for different people.
- Gatorade BOLT24 is best for performance, workouts, and users who want hydration with functional nutrition.
- Gatorade Zero is ideal for clean, low-calorie hydration and everyday electrolyte replacement.
Hydration only? Go with Gatorade Zero.
Hydration plus benefits? Choose Gatorade BOLT24.
